MQ消息队列发展史&MQ通用架构
MQ消息队列发展史:1. 早期的消息队列:早期的消息队列主要是基于主机内存的消息传递系统,它们通常用于进程间通信和数据传输。2. 第一代消息队列:第一代消息队列主要是基于消息传递中间件(Middleware)的架构,如IBM MQSerie
2024-12-23
MQ的基本概念
本篇内容介绍了“MQ的基本概念”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!对象(objects) WebSphereMQ对象是
2024-12-23
mq与mqtt的关系
文章目录 mqtt 与 mq的区别mqtt 与 mq的详细区别传统消息队列RocketMQ和微消息队列MQTT对比:MQ与RPC的区别 mqtt 与 mq的区别 mqtt:一种通信协议,规范 MQ:一种通信通道(方式),也叫消息
2024-12-23
Python操作Rabbit MQ的5种
python版本: 2.7.14一 消息生产者代码: 1 # -*- coding: utf-8 -*- 2 3 import json 4 import pika 5 import urllib 6 import urllib2 7
2024-12-23
MQ基础篇_通讯协议
通讯协议是指计算机或其他设备之间进行数据交换时所遵循的规则和约定。在MQ(Message Queue)系统中,通讯协议用于定义消息的格式、传输方式和数据交换的流程等。常见的MQ通讯协议主要有以下几种:1. AMQP(Advanced Mes
2024-12-23
mq丢失数据怎么解决
当MQ(消息队列)丢失数据时,可以采取以下几个方法来解决:检查MQ配置:首先,确保MQ的配置是正确的,包括消息的持久化配置和重试策略等。可能是因为配置不正确导致消息丢失。检查网络连接:检查MQ服务器和消费者之间的网络连接是否正常。如果网络连
2024-12-23
redis和mq都是中间件吗
是的,redis和mq都是中间件,它们提供应用程序和操作系统之间的通信和协调服务。redis是一种分布式键值对数据存储,提供快速数据存取和缓存等功能;mq是一种消息传递系统,提供可靠的消息传递和队列化等功能。Redis和MQ都是中间件吗?
2024-12-23
mq使用场景有哪些
今天小编给大家分享一下mq使用场景有哪些的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。MQ的介绍及特点MQ 称为消息队列。消
2024-12-23
mq数据丢失怎么处理
当MQ数据丢失时,可以考虑以下几种处理方式:1. 统计丢失数量:首先,可以记录下丢失的数据量和丢失的时间段,以便后续进行分析和处理。2. 重发丢失的数据:如果丢失的数据较少且对业务影响不大,可以考虑重新发送丢失的数据。可以通过记录丢失的数据
2024-12-23
mq消息丢失如何处理
当MQ消息丢失时,可以考虑以下处理方法:消息确认机制:在发送消息时,可以要求消息接收方发送一个确认消息来确认已经成功接收到消息。如果发送方在一定时间内没有收到确认消息,就可以认为消息丢失,并进行相应的处理。消息重发机制:当检测到消息丢失时,
2024-12-23
golang mq的实现方法是什么
在Go语言中,MQ(消息队列)的实现方法通常是使用第三方的消息队列软件,然后利用相应的客户端库来与消息队列进行交互。以下是几种常见的MQ实现方法:RabbitMQ:RabbitMQ是一个开源的消息队列软件,使用AMQP(Advanced
2024-12-23
如何查看mq队列的内容
要查看MQ队列的内容,可以使用MQ管理工具或者编写程序来访问MQ队列。一种常用的方法是使用MQ管理工具,例如IBM MQ的MQ Explorer或者RabbitMQ的管理界面。这些工具允许你连接到MQ服务器,并浏览和查看队列的内容。通过这
2024-12-23
如何设置mq最大消息数
要设置MQ的最大消息数,需要根据具体的MQ系统进行配置。以下是一般情况下的配置方法:打开MQ系统的配置文件,一般是一个文本文件,可以使用文本编辑器打开。在配置文件中找到相关的配置项,一般是一个名为"max_messages"或类似的参数。
2024-12-23
mq怎么保证消息顺序性
在MQ(消息队列)中保证消息的顺序性是一个比较复杂的问题,因为MQ通常是一个并发处理的系统,消息的处理顺序可能会被打乱。但是有一些方法可以帮助确保消息的顺序性:1. 使用单个队列:将所有相关的消息都发送到同一个队列中,这样可以保证消息按照发
2024-12-23